@Kirk Hey Kirk I had this issue in the first few months of Wii U owning. I figured it out and it was not the console or controllers to blame: My Samsung TV was digitally processing the HDMI input for smoother image, I had to change it to "Game mode" so it would just bypass the signal. I have zero input lag ever since.
